Output 58b6bd7d1d199ef86aa4a136a38211788f7a325d7890f60945580cbfffe6177b:15

value
321554
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41777bae7ac335d7cbd7f084f0423451ffae8017 OP_EQUALVERIFY OP_CHECKSIG
address
16yA4JYVu6zYRHhVXtinWbvhF2QGUq3jpy
transaction
58b6bd7d1d199ef86aa4a136a38211788f7a325d7890f60945580cbfffe6177b
spent
true